Three years ago, we gathered around a simple idea: bring people together around a table and create space for connection. 

On May 30, that idea came to life once again as supporters, volunteers, partners, community leaders, and friends joined us at Oglethorpe University for the third annual Dinner Together Gala. 

What happened that evening exceeded anything we could have imagined. 

Together, our community raised more than $312,000, making this the most successful Dinner Together to date and more than doubling the amount raised last year.

The evening also gave us the opportunity to recognize two remarkable leaders whose work has strengthened our community and advanced opportunities for others. 

The 2026 Spirit of the IRC Awards were presented to: 

Dorian DeBarr, President of Decide DeKalb Development Authority, for his leadership in advancing civic and economic inclusion. 

and 

Azadeh N. Shahshahani, Legal & Advocacy Director at Project South, for her longstanding commitment to human rights and immigrant justice. 

Their work reflects the values we strive to uphold every day: dignity, opportunity, belonging, and justice. 

We were also honored to have Madame CEO Cochran-Johnson of Dekalb County in attendance. Her profound words helped to make the event all the more special, and we appreciate her generous donation of $25,000.
